Travel and Birthday savings

March 10, 2020 2 Comments Written by Jimmy Jazz

The corona virus is the hottest news topic lately. This post isn’t to discuss the Corona 19 virus but to discuss how it is affecting travel and travel costs. I have a trip to Las Vegas on 3/19 – 3/24. Because March Madness is going on, rental car prices were pretty high. I was around $250 for the 5 days. I just rebooked for $175. I’m sure the Corona Virus is a leading factor. Southwest airfares have recently dropped as well. I suggest looking at any Southwest flights you have booked and check to see if the price has decreased. Since there are no cancel fees or rebooking fees, it’s an easy way to save some money. Also, put your your current rental car information into www.autoslash.com and see if you can score a better rate. I think there will be a lot of prices being lowered as you get closer to the pick up date. You might have to rebook a couple of times but there are savings to be had.

On the birthday front, here is a new one. My wife is buying a new Samsung s10e for $599 plus a $50 unlock fee from Best Buy. Because she is a best buy rewards program member, she got a birthday offer for 10% off select purchases. The cell phone qualified. There is an extra $60 we didn’t expect.
